              -- There are two purposes in the project, on is to 
              establish a database of synoptic patterns for web retrieval, the 
              other is to build up a quantitative precipitation forecast system 
              with respect to weather pattern defined by synoptic forcing. During this year, relative research abstracts, weather charts, satellite 
              imageries, precipitation data, heavy rain events and episode statistics 
              had been collected and filed. The web server had also been set. 
              A practical web querying system is expected to be available while 
              the essential data collection completed.
 The prototype system of the interactive quantitative precipitation 
              forecast based on synoptic forcing analysis had been setup. Once 
              synoptic forcing elements are identified, the forecaster may have 
              the climatologically rainfall amount by using the weather pattern 
              analogue technique from this system in Mei-yu season.
